Transaction 32cb6a059002ce65c16a33f424d139f5280b387e56edb0e24c779a311f2f0000
1 Input
1 Output
-
32cb6a059002ce65c16a33f424d139f5280b387e56edb0e24c779a311f2f0000:0
- value
- 1387957
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 79a0b19704c343208d90880841a33da83bc8af92 OP_EQUAL
- address
- 3Cn8Bx41VWNSBfN8RdF9M9scsbXDqQtL2C